Hi Ankita,
Admission Process for VIT business school:
Register and Apply
Interested candidates can apply online with required information
Written Test
Shortlisted candidates will be called for Written Test.
Personal Interview
Shortlisted candidates will be called for Personal Interview.
Final Selection
Candidates are selected based on past academic record, marks in graduation, work experience, score obtained in Written Test and performance in Personal Interview.
